Bay Area Funeral Consumers Association (BAFCA) is a chapter of a national nonprofit organization of volunteers who help inform and protect consumers when shopping for funeral goods or services. Families seeking a more active role and greater ownership in the care of their dead are reclaiming after-death care and fostering the death positive movement.
A home funeral or family-directed funeral is the process caring for the body of the departed in the home without intervention by a funeral director. Families can c
hoose to do this alone or employ the services of a Home Funeral Guide or Natural Death Care Consultant to navigate the process. Family-directed funerals are often followed by a green or natural burial. These burials emphasize simplicity, ecological conservation, and environmental sustainability.
